Kazim Adeoti’s First Wife, Funsho Issues ‘Last And Final Warning’ To Mercy Aigbe

Funsho Adeoti, the first wife of movie producer Kazim Adeoti (Adekaz) has issued a final warning to Mercy Aigbe for taking pictures in her house.

There have been speculations that the house Mercy Aigbe is currently living with her new husband, Kazim Adeoti was jointly built with his first wife, Funsho.

The report alleged that Funsho contributed over 70% of the money used in building the house before she left Nigeria.

However, Mercy Aigbe has continued to take photos in the house to taunt Funsho Adeoti who is currently in America.

Stepping out for the 40th birthday celebration of her colleague Ini Edo, Mercy Aigbe took to her Instagram page to share photos she snapped in the house.

Displeased with this, Funsho Adeoti in a post shared on her Instagram page issued a stern warning to Mercy Aigbe and Kazim Adeoti.

Funsho Adeoti said Mercy Aigbe and Adekaz should stop pushing her and urged the actress to pull down the photos and videos from Instagram within the next 12 hours.

She wrote: @realmercyaigbe @adekazproduction for the last and final time stop pushing me. Kazim do the needful. Pull it down… you’ve been warned 12 hours only.
